Story summary
- U.S. Secretary of Transportation Sean Duffy announced a fraud crackdown.
- Duffy posted on X Sunday that the announcement would be made Monday.
- He tagged DHS Secretary Markwayne Mullin and agencies, signaling a multi-department effort.
- U.S. President Donald Trump created White House Task Force to Eliminate Fraud in March.
- In July, Department of Transportation and DHS launched a joint probe of about 75 driving schools suspected of falsifying records.
